Atorcia 20 Mg Tablet is a commercial drug that is prescribed in the form of Tablet. It is typically used for the treatment of High Cholesterol. Atorcia 20 Mg Tablet also has some secondary and off-label uses. These are listed below.
The optimal dosage of Atorcia 20 Mg Tablet is largely dependent on the individual's body weight, medical history, gender and age. Dosage also depends on the route of administration and your chief complaint for which the drug is prescribed. This information has been provided in detail in the dosage section.
Atorcia 20 Mg Tablet also has some side effects, the most common being Headache, Nasopharyngitis, Diarrhoea. Some other side effects of Atorcia 20 Mg Tablet have been listed ahead. Normally, these side effects of Atorcia 20 Mg Tablet are not long lasting and go away when the treatment is finished. However, if these continue for a longer time, consult your doctor right away.
Atorcia 20 Mg Tablet's effect during pregnancy is Severe and Mild while nursing. Further, the section on Atorcia 20 Mg Tablet related warnings talks about Atorcia 20 Mg Tablet's effects on the liver, heart and kidney.
Atorcia 20 Mg Tablet is contraindicated in people with pre-existing medical conditions like Liver Disease, Alcoholism as it can result in adverse effects. Other conditions have been mentioned below in the Atorcia 20 Mg Tablet contraindications section.
Besides this, Atorcia 20 Mg Tablet may also have severe interaction with some medicines. See below for a complete list.

Is the use of Atorcia 20 Mg Tablet safe for pregnant women?
Pregnant women may get severe side effects after taking Atorcia. If you are pregnant, do not take Atorcia without a doctor's advice.
Is the use of Atorcia 20 Mg Tablet safe during breastfeeding?
Side effects of Atorcia for breastfeeding are little to none, so you can take it without doctor's advice.
What is the effect of Atorcia 20 Mg Tablet on the Kidneys?
Kidney can be affected by Atorcia. If you experience any unwanted effects of this drug, stop taking it. You should take it again only after medical advice.
What is the effect of Atorcia 20 Mg Tablet on the Liver?
Atorcia may cause harmful effects on liver. if you feel it's having any such effect, then stop taking this drug, and restart only on your doctor's advice.
What is the effect of Atorcia 20 Mg Tablet on the Heart?
Atorcia has very mild side effects on the heart.

No, Atorcia does not cause diabetes. It has not been reported to cause diabetes. However, Atorcia might increase your blood sugar levels slightly. So, if you have diabetes keep a check on your blood sugar levels and in case of a sudden spike inform your doctor and take medicines accordingly.
Yes, Atorcia can be taken in the morning. It can be taken anytime once in a day with food or without food or as advised by your doctor.
Use Atorcia as advised by your doctor. Do not discontinue the drug suddenly or use it longer than prescribed by your doctor.
No, use of Atorcia does not cause memory loss in the patients who are taking it. It has not been reported to cause memory loss.
Yes, Atorcia can be taken with ibuprofen. No harmful drug interaction has been reported between them. However, if you feel any discomfort after taking ibuprofen do not hesitate to inform your doctor.
